- Go to Practice > Admin > Scheduling > Appointment Types
- Click

- Fill out the form:
- Appointment Name - the name of the appointment visible on the schedule
- Category - If the appointment type should be visible under New Patient, Existing Patient or Happening Appointments
- Default Duration - the default length of time for the appointment. Can be overridden per appointment subtype or per provider
- Description - A text description of the appointment type
- Title of Chart Note - the default header of Chart Notes created from this appointment type
- Check appropriate options:
- Collect Co-Payment - if checked invoices for copayment will be automatically created when checking in appointments of this type
- Surgical Appointment - Flags the appointment as surgical for reporting
- Can Be Outside the Office - Allows scheduling the appointment at outside locations such as hospitals or ASC centers
- Associated with Quote - Links the appointment with a quote and displays quote information on the appointment. Useful for preops, surgeries and postops.
- Use Quote Time - overrides the appointment default duration with the duration specified in linked quotes
- Show Consult Reason - displays the Consult Reason drop down
- Configure Subtypes - can be used to create appointments with higher specification without creating separate appointment types. Subtypes will use the same appointment color but can have different default durations.

- Configure Providers - By default all appointment types are visible under all providers. The provider setup can be used to limit the appointment type to specific providers or specify default durations for each provider.
- Click
- Select the desired provider, default duration, and Primary provider
- The primary provider is the provider who will need to co-sign notes when created by midlevel or staff members.

- Configure Add-On Calendars - Add-On Calendars can be used to automatically schedule all appointments of that type with a specified calendar resource in addition to the one manually specified in the appointment. This can be used to prevent double booking on machines, treatment rooms, or other resources.
